Identification
Molecular formula
C12H17NO4
CAS number
55-05-2
IUPAC name
2-[[3-(4-methoxyphenyl)-3-oxo-propyl]-methyl-amino]acetic acid
State
State

At room temperature, Metamidate is typically a solid. It remains stable in this state and does not volatilize easily, which is consistent with its crystalline form.

Melting point (Celsius)
168.50
Melting point (Kelvin)
441.65
Boiling point (Celsius)
405.00
Boiling point (Kelvin)
678.15
General information
Molecular weight
223.25g/mol
Molar mass
223.2540g/mol
Density
1.2345g/cm3
Appearence

Metamidate typically appears as a white to off-white crystalline powder. It may display a slightly yellowish hue depending on its purity. The compound is generally free-flowing and stable under standard conditions.
